- Manage Heating with a Smart Thermostat
Heating costs are often the biggest contributor to household energy bills, especially during the colder months in Market Harborough. A smart thermostat can adjust your heating based on your schedule, ensuring your home is only warmed when needed. These devices can:
- Use Geofencing: Smart thermostats detect when you’re close to home and adjust the temperature accordingly, so your home is warm without wasted energy.
- Offer Remote Control: Manage your heating from your smartphone, ensuring you’re not heating an empty home if you’re unexpectedly away.
- Learn Your Preferences: Many thermostats, such as the Google Nest or Ecobee, learn your heating habits and automatically adjust settings to save energy.
With a smart thermostat, Market Harborough homeowners can reduce heating costs by up to 20% each year.
- Cut Lighting Costs with Smart Lighting
Smart lighting systems offer an easy way to cut energy use without sacrificing comfort or convenience. These systems allow you to control lighting remotely, set schedules, or use motion sensors to keep lights on only when needed.
Benefits of smart lighting:
- Automated Schedules: Set lights to turn off during the day or when everyone’s asleep to avoid waste.
- Efficient Bulbs: Most smart lighting systems use LED bulbs, which consume less energy and last longer than traditional bulbs.
- Dimming Options: Smart bulbs allow dimming, which reduces power consumption and creates a cosy ambience.
Using smart lighting could reduce your lighting costs by 30-40%—a great option for anyone looking to save on their monthly bills in Market Harborough.
- Stop Phantom Power with Smart Plugs
Devices and appliances left plugged in around the home can still use electricity, adding “phantom power” costs to your bills. Smart plugs and power strips cut off power to devices that aren’t in use, helping eliminate wasted energy.
Features to look for:
- Remote Control: Turn devices off from your phone if you’ve forgotten to unplug them before leaving.
- Scheduling Capabilities: Program devices to shut down during off-hours.
- Energy Monitoring: Track energy use and identify which devices are costing you the most.

- Invest in Smart Appliances
Smart appliances may have a higher upfront cost, but they’re built with energy efficiency in mind. Many smart refrigerators, washing machines, and dryers optimize their energy usage by adjusting settings based on your habits.
Energy-saving features include:
- Eco Modes: Smart appliances often have eco-friendly modes that cut down on energy and water usage.
- Remote Diagnostics: Some smart appliances alert you to maintenance needs, which can prevent costly breakdowns.

- Monitor Usage with a Smart Home Energy System
Energy monitoring systems provide real-time data on energy usage throughout your home, allowing you to identify which devices and appliances are costing you the most. These systems integrate with smartphones, giving you insights into how much each device or system costs.

- Take Control of Water Heating
A smart water heater or water heater controller can be a big help for homes in Market Harborough, where water heating costs can add up, especially during winter. These systems let you schedule heating times, reducing energy use during non-peak hours and lowering your overall costs.
Ways to save:
- Off-Peak Heating: Schedule your water heater to run during off-peak hours for cheaper rates.
- Usage Tracking: Smart water heaters offer insights into your hot water usage, so you can make informed adjustments.
